What is Warranty Coverage?

A warranty is defined as a promise that a product will perform as advertised for a certain period. Coverage typically includes repairs or replacements for any defects in material or workmanship that arise during normal use. What’s Covered?

  • Manufacturing Defects: Issues that arise due to poor construction or materials.
  • Workmanship Issues: Problems related to how the doll was put together.
  • Parts Replacement: If a part fails and is covered, most manufacturers will replace it.

What’s Not Covered?

  • Wear and Tear: Normal depreciation and damage from use are usually not covered.
  • Improper Maintenance: Any issues stemming from not following care guidelines.
  • Accidental Damage: This includes drops, spills, or other damages caused by neglect.
